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ll send a team of experts to assess the damage and create a customized plan to restore your kitchen. This includes identifying the source of the water damage, evaluating the extent of the damage, and creating a plan to restore your kitchen to its original state. Our team will work closely with you to ensure that you’re informed every step of the way.

Step 2: Water Removal and Drying

Our team will use specialized equipment to remove standing water and dry the affected area. This includes using high-capacity pumps to remove water and commercial-grade dehumidifiers to dry the area. Our technicians are trained to handle the unique challenges of water damage in commercial kitchens, and we’ll work quickly and efficiently to get the job done.

Step 3: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Once the water has been removed and the area is dry, our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ize the affected area. This includes using commercial-grade cleaning products and sanitizers to remove any lingering bacteria or contaminants. Our team will also work to restore any damaged equipment or surfaces to their original state.

Step 4: Restoration and Reconstruction

Finally, our team will work to restore your kitchen to its original state. This includes repairing or replacing any damaged equipment, surfaces, or structures. Our team will work closely with you to ensure that the final result meets your expectations and meets local health and safety codes.

Restaurant Water Damage Restoration Cost in Westminster, MD

The cost of Restaurant Water Damage Restoration in Westminster, MD will vary based on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ate based on the extent of the damage and the plan to restore your kitchen. Expect costs to range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the scope of the project.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and drying $500 – $2,000 The size and location of the affected area, as well as the amount of water involved.
Cleaning and sanitizing $200 – $1,000 The extent of the damage and the number of surfaces that need to be cleaned and sanitized.
Restoration and re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 The extent of the damage and the number of surfaces that need to be repaired or replaced.
